City of Women ( Italian: La città delle donne) is a 1980 Italian fantasy comedy-drama film co-written (with Bernardino Zapponi and Brunello Rondi) and directed by Federico Fellini. [2]

"City of Women" does nothing original or very challenging with this material. Although it pretends to be Fellini's film about feminism, it reveals no great understanding of the subject; Fellini basically sees feminists as shrill harems of whip-wielding harridans, forever dangling the carrot of sex just out of reach of his suffering hero.

City of Women is a 1980 Italian fantasy comedy-drama film co-written and directed by Federico Fellini. Amid Fellini's characteristic combination of dreamlike, outrageous, and artistic imagery, Marcello Mastroianni plays Snàporaz, a man who voyages through male and female spaces toward a confrontation with his own attitudes toward women and his wife.

City of Women begins on a train. Our hero, Snàporaz (Marcello Mastroianni), woken from the shaking of the cabin he's in, finds himself sitting across from a stylish, leather-booted, mystery woman (Bernice Stegers) hiding her eyes behind large dark glasses.
